‘Roseanne’ Star Sara Gilbert, 49, Asks for Divorce from Her Star Wife: Details

Famous actress Sara Gilbert has chosen to officially end her marriage to music star Linda Perry. Details about their separation and divorce have been shared.

After years of being married, “Roseanne” star Sara Gilbert, 49, is officially calling it quits with “What’s Up” artist Linda Perry, 59.

Legal documents acquired by a news outlet show that Sara filed to make her separation from Linda permanent. This comes years after the Primetime Emmy nominee filed for legal separation.

Sadly, with no chance for reconciliation, the same outlet reports that the former couple’s divorce case was filed at Stanley Mosk Courthouse on April 23, 2024.

The category the case is under is one titled “Dissolution with Minor Children (General Jurisdiction).” Having originally filed for separation in December 2019 after reaching nearly six years of marriage, Sara and Linda cited “irreconcilable differences” as the grounds for the separation.

Another reportedly known detail about Sara’s filing is that the “Atypical” talent has made it clear to the court that she has not sought spousal support for herself or Linda.

Linda and Sara married in 2014 and welcomed a son named Rhodes Emilio Gilbert Perry, whom Sara gave birth to, the following year.

Rhodes was born on February 28, 2015, and his birth was announced on a past episode of “The Talk.” At this time, Sara was still a co-host on the show along with TV personality, Julie Chen.

“Our very own Sara and her wife Linda Perry are the proud parents of a new baby boy,” Julie previously announced.

Although this was the first child the former pair had welcomed together, they were already parents to Sara’s two children, Levi and Sawyer Gilbert-Adler. Levi and Sawyer were born from Sara’s previous relationship with her ex-partner Allison Adler.

As a juxtaposition to her typically private nature and demure presence, Sara opened up about her and Linda’s experience becoming parents. She shared her thoughts at the Family Equality Council’s 2016 LA Impact Awards where she and Linda were being honored.

“In my life, I was lucky enough to have two children before I met Linda and then we became a family. And I knew when we got married that Linda needed a baby, that even though we were a family—all of us, the four of us—she needed to follow a little soul from day one,” Sara previously disclosed.
